Latest Patents

Julien holds a noteworthy patent titled "Formulation for oral delivery of proteins, peptides, and small molecules with poor permeability." This invention is designed to facilitate the oral delivery of synthetic or natural poorly permeable molecules or their salts/solvates, which possess therapeutic activity. The formulation can include poorly permeable molecules at a concentration of 0.01-10 wt. % of the total weight. Furthermore, it comprises a lipophilic phase containing triglycerides of fatty acids in an amount ranging from 50-80 wt. %, along with at least one lipophilic surfactant, such as partial esters of polyol and fatty acids, making up about 10-50 wt. % of the total weight.
